RYU Apparel  (OTCPK:RYPPF) Forward Dividend Yield % Explanation

Over the long term, the return from dividends has been a significant contributor to the total returns produced by equity securities. Studies by Elroy Dimson, Paul Marsh, and Mike Staunton of Princeton University (2002) found that a market-oriented portfolio, which included reinvested dividends, would have generated nearly 85 times the wealth generated by the same portfolio relying solely on capital gains.

Dividends may also qualify a lower tax rate for investors.

In dividends investing, Payout Ratio and Dividend Growth Rate are the two most important variables for consideration. A lower payout ratio may indicate that the company has more room to increase its dividends.

RYU Apparel Business Description

Address 55 Town Centre Court, Scarborough, Toronto, ON, CAN, M1P 4X4
RYU Apparel Inc is a Canada-based urban athletic apparel company. It is engaged in the business activity of development, marketing, and distribution of apparel, bags, and accessories. The company's products are engineered for the fitness, training, and performance of the multi-discipline athlete. Its products include Tees, Tops Hoodies, Jackets, Tanks, Henleys, and other products. The entity mainly operates in the geographic segments of Canada and the United States, of which it derives a majority of its revenue from Canada.
